Two waves were analyzed with some high-tech instrumentation. The first wave was found to have a wavelength of 3 x 10 m and the s
a_sh-v [17]

Explanation:

The first wave was found to have a wavelength of 3 x 10⁵ m and the second wave had a wavelength of 3 x 10⁴ m

We need to find which wave have a higher frequency.

The relation between frequency and wavelength is given by :

c=f\lambda

Let f₁ and f₂ be the frequency of wave 1 and wave 2.

f_1=\dfrac{c}{\lambda_1}\\\\f_1=\dfrac{3\times 10^8}{3\times 10^5}\\\\=1000\ Hz

And

f_2=\dfrac{c}{\lambda_2}\\\\f_2=\dfrac{3\times 10^8}{3\times 10^4}\\\\=10000\ Hz

Hence, the wave having less wavelength will have higher frequency. The wave having wavelength 3 x 10⁴ m will have higher frequency.
